This is how I rate volatility:

I use the Display Info indicator to sort the pairs I'm interested in by the size of their ADR. The indicator also shows other stuff like bid/offer spread, daily movement from open etc... but you can set it to only display ADR (or not... up to you).

The setting for ADR that I use is to average 5 days and I trade only the top 5 pairs (or thereabouts) with the highest ADR readings.

Not very scientific, but works for me.

YMMV.

This spreadsheet contained readings from ATR (Average True Range) set to period=360 days. The last data was from Aug 31st, where EURUSD showed an average daily range of 102.83 pips. My friend will normally update this spreadsheet every four months on his blog. Might be useful for some people studying the major pairs.
